Jueves 30 de enero, a las 17:00 hrs en la Sala de Seminarios del ICN

Thomas Boller (MPE Garching)

20 YEARS OF X-RAYING NARROW-LINE SEYFERT1 GALAXIES : PROBING THE EXTREME OF SEYFERT ACTIVITY

It is now 20 years since the discovery of the remarkable ultra-soft X-ray emission from Narrow Line Seyfert1 galaxies, and 15 years since the first hard X-ray observations of these objects. These X-ray observations together with multi wavelength studies have shown that NLS1s lie at the extreme end of the Seyfert activity and have resulted in an improved understanding of the AGN phenomenon as a whole. I review the observational and theoretical progress in this important and rapidly expanding field of research, and critically examine the open questions. Finally, I discuss the exciting prospect of using NLS1s as unique laboratories for testing different field theories in the strong gravity limit.
